This invention relates to the underframes of dumping cars, and particularly tofthat type of dumping cars, whose bodies are adapted to be lifted from their trucks, such as those set forth and claimed in a copending application for patent, filed by said WILLiAM P. Bn'rrnxnonr, on March 5, 1910, Serial No. 547,569, 8r ivhich this application is a division and which resulted in Patent No. 1,039,638, dated Sept. 24:, 1912.
The objects of this invention are to provide an economically constructed underframe for a dump-car body, so that the tilting of said body can be accomplished without alfecting the relation of thebody bolster to the truck-bolster.
It is also an object of this invention to construct an underframe that will lower the floor of a tilting dump-car so as to obtain as low a center of gravity as possible without striking the flange or rim of the wheels, which especially adapts the car for use in mines, subways and similar work These and other objects are accomplished by the means and in the manner hereinafter fully described and as more particularly pointed out in the claims, reference being had to the accompanying drawings forming a part hereof, in which,
Figure l is a top plan view of the underframe of one-half of a dump car embodying said invention. Fig. 2 is a bottom plan view of the same removed from the trucks, Fig. 3 is a transverse vertical .sectiontaken on dotted line 33, Fig. 1. Fig. 4 is a view similar to Fig. 3 showing thecar in its tilted position. Fig. 5 is an end view of said car illustrating the means for manipulating the jointed braces, and the hooks, for maintaining the car in its tilted position, or inits-horizontal position' Fig. 6 is a view similar to Fig. 3 showing the car converted to a rigid. body.
In drawings A, A, represent Z-bar consists of a fiat upper side-sills; B, B, center-sills, and C the endsills. The end-sills are, preferably, made of cast metal, and the central portion of its inner 'side extends in the horizontal plane of the floor of the car, inward toward the body-bolster, to a point about midway between the transverse plane of the pivot of the truck and thecnd of the car, and its rear edge portion is provided with adepressed seat w in which the lower flanges of the center-sills are seated and suitably secured so that their upper surfaces are in .the same-plane as the upper surface of said extension The body-bolster comprises two parts,
whichv may be the bolster proper and the cradle. The bolster consists, preferably, of a transverse cast metal beamextending from side-sill to side-sill ofthe car, the central part of .wh'ich is rectangular in cross section and tubular and the portions between this central part and its ends are channeled and the lower edges of the sidewalls of said channeled portions arefianged inward. The. top of this bolster proper plate, D, the upper surface of which is in the same horizontal plane as the upper surface of the upper flanges of the center-sills and side-sills, and the lower port-ion thereof has its vertical parallel side-walls (Z separated a distance less than the width of said top-plate, D, and .is bellied downward so that the depth thereof is greatest at its center of length and sothat the lower side thereof is curved to enable it to rock from one side to the other on its lower edges. The lower side edges of said bolster are provided with recesses E, which are, preferably, oppositely arranged in pairs in the same transverse plane, and so that each pair will be equal distances apart. The center of length of the upper portion of this bolster is provided with a suitable transverse depressed scat f of sufficientdimensions to permit the passage of the center-sills B, B, and which .is ofsuch depth that the upper surfaces of the upper flanges of said sills will be in the some horizontal plane as the upper surface of the bolster.
The ends of the bolster are seated upon the inturried lower flanges of the Z-bar side sills A, anda're uitablylsecured thereto by rivets or otherwise, and the floor G of the car, which consists, preferably, of a single sheet metal plate, extending from end to end and side to side. of, the car, is riveted to the center-sills, the side-sills and bolsters of the underframe.
The bolster rests upon and is seated in a cradle consisting of a transverse channeled trucks.
beam H, the bottom plate or web of which extends in a'straight horizontal plane from end to end, and is provided at the inner angles of the lower flanged edges of its sidewalls with protuberances that constitute teeth or cogs 9 that are adapted to be en gaged'by the recesses E in the lower edges of the bolster. It is preferable to arrange these cogs g and recesses E so that there will be one at the centers of length of the bolster and cradle in the longitudinal plane of the king-bolt of the truck, and an equal number between the same and each end of the bolster. Thus, when the floor of the car is in its normal horizontal position the central cogsand recesses will'be in engagement, and when the car is tilted the engagement of said cogs andrecesses will prevent the car-body.
from slipping upon said cradle H and thus injure their proper relation.
At its center of length the cradle. has a suitable male center-bearing 6 made integral with and depending from its under surfate that is adapted to engage a suitable female bearing 3 of any of the usual types of car- The means for tilting the body (if the car preferably comprise a toggle or jointed brace or strut consistin of two members having their adjacent ends pivotally connected together, one member'J of which has its upper end pivotally connected to the inside of-the side-walls d of the bolster while the other member J (which is hinged or pivoted to member J) has its lower end pivotally secured to the bottom of the cradle H in a plane slightly beyond the vertical plane of the pivot from member J. A lateral arm 70 projects from member J throu ha seg-- mental slot K in the adjacent si e wall of the bolster where it is secured to a link I. The opposite end of said link is pivotally connected to a relatively short. arm or crank it rigidly mounted on a rock-shaft (1 whose ends are journaled in suitable hearings in the car end-sills C and which is rocked by means of a liand-lever b on the extended end thereof. a
